How to fertilize Boxing Glove Cactus

Most potting soils come with ample nutrients which plants use to produce new growth.
By the time your plant has depleted the nutrients in its soil itâs likely grown enough to need a larger pot anyway.
To replenish this plant's nutrients, repot your Boxing Glove Cactus after it doubles in size or once a yearâwhichever comes first.
